What factors influence the at-home hair drug test kit cost?
The at-home hair drug test kit cost depends on several primary factors that affect the complexity and accuracy of the test. Panel size, detection window, chain-of-custody requirements, and turnaround time are the main drivers of price variation.
Panel size refers to the number of substances tested. Larger panels test for more drugs, increasing lab analysis time and costs.
The detection window reflects how far back drug use can be detected, generally up to 90 days for hair testing. Longer detection windows may require more extensive analysis.
Chain-of-custody is necessary for legal or employment purposes, adding documentation and handling steps that raise the cost.
Expedited results require faster lab processing and shipping options, which also increase the price.

What is the detection window for at-home hair drug test kits and how does it affect cost?
At-home hair drug test kits generally detect drug use within a 90-day window, which is much longer than urine or saliva tests. This extended detection period requires specialized analysis techniques that can increase lab costs.
Some testing panels may offer shorter or longer detection windows by analyzing different hair lengths or segments. Adjusting the detection window affects the complexity of testing and thus the cost.

Why does chain-of-custody increase the cost of an at-home hair drug test kit?
Chain-of-custody is a documented process that tracks the hair sample from collection through analysis to ensure legal defensibility. This process involves strict protocols, secure handling, and certified personnel, all of which add to the cost.
Chain-of-custody is often required for employment, legal, or regulatory purposes. Without it, test results may not be admissible in court or for workplace compliance.
Tests without chain-of-custody requirements may be less expensive but are limited in use.
